Philip Thompson is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Philip Thompson has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 297 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Epidemiology, 2 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 2 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Philip Thompson's work include Influenza Virus Research Studies (3 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(2 papers) and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ers). Philip Thompson is often cited by papers focused on Influenza Virus Research Studies (3 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(2 papers) and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ers). Philip Thompson coll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United Kingdom and United States. Philip Thompson's co-authors include Garrick C. Stewart, G. Reed, Richard J. Simpson, Charles M. King, Robert L. Moritz, Grant Waterer, Allen Cheng, Sheree Smith, Sandra Sonego and Gwenyth R. Wallen and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, The Science of The Total Environment and American Journal of Respiratory and Critical Care Medicine.
